O'Reilly, James en Habegger, Larry - Travelers' Tales. Thailand

San Fransico, O'Reilly and Habegger, 1993. Paperback, gelijmd, illustraties, ENGELSE tekst, 408 pp, 1e druk. '"This is the best background reading I've ever seen on Thailand!' Carl Parkes, Thailand Handbook, Southeast Asia Handbook Whether we go abroad or roam about our own country, we often enter territory so unfamiliar that our frames of reference become sorely inadequate. We need advice not jast to avoid offense and danger, but to make our experiences richer, deeper, and more fun. To be truly prepared, we need travelers' tales, for we get landmarks more from anecdote than from information. in Traveiers' Talen, we collect useful and memorable stories by country — because that's how people travel to produce the kind of sampler we've always wanted to read before setting out. These stories will show you some of the spectrum of experiences to be had or avoided in Thailand. The authors rome from rnany walks of life: some are teachers, some are writers, some are scientists, all are wanderers with a tale to ten. Their stories will help you to deepen and enrich your experience of Thailand. Cover photo by Michael Buckley. Wanderin4 monks sit under the shade of their untbrella teints. These monks are on pilgrimage to Pra Puttabat, tohich bas a pavilion that houses a sacred footprint of Buddha.". Mooi exemplaar.
